Businesses are continually seeking innovative ways to optimize their IT infrastructure. Two prominent strategies that have gained significant attention are multi-cloud and hybrid cloud approaches. These strategies offer unique advantages, enabling organizations to achieve greater flexibility, scalability, and resilience in their operations.
In this article, we will delve into the advantages, explore pros and cons, address frequently asked questions, and provide real-world examples of businesses successfully implementing multi-cloud or hybrid cloud strategies.
A Multi-Cloud strategy and a Hybrid Cloud strategy are both approaches to cloud computing that involve utilizing resources from multiple cloud service providers (CSPs) or combining on-premises infrastructure with cloud services. Let's explore each strategy:
What is a Multi-Cloud Strategy?
A Multi-Cloud strategy involves using services from two or more cloud providers to meet specific business requirements. Instead of relying on a single cloud provider, organizations distribute their workloads across different platforms. This approach aims to avoid vendor lock-in and enhance flexibility by leveraging the strengths of various cloud providers for different tasks or geographic regions.
Key Characteristics of a Multi-Cloud Strategy
- Workload Distribution: Allocating different workloads to different cloud providers based on their specific strengths or cost-effectiveness.
- Risk Mitigation: Reducing the impact of potential outages or disruptions by diversifying across multiple cloud platforms.
- Optimization: Selecting the most suitable cloud provider for each application or service to optimize performance and cost.
- Business continuity planning: A company might host its website on one cloud provider for its global reach, use another provider for data analytics due to specialized services, and store backups on yet another for redundancy.
What is a Hybrid Cloud Strategy?
A Hybrid Cloud strategy involves combining on-premises infrastructure (private cloud) with resources from one or more public cloud providers. This approach allows organizations to enjoy the benefits of both on-premises and cloud-based solutions, providing greater flexibility, scalability, and control over sensitive data.
Key Characteristics of a Hybrid Cloud Strategy
- On-Premises Integration: Incorporating on-premises data centers or private clouds into the overall IT infrastructure.
- Scalability: Leveraging public cloud resources for dynamic scaling during peak demand periods.
- Security and Compliance: Meeting specific security and compliance requirements by keeping sensitive workloads on-premises.
Examples of a Hybrid Cloud Strategy
A Multi-Cloud strategy involves utilizing multiple cloud providers for different tasks or purposes, while a Hybrid Cloud strategy combines on-premises infrastructure with cloud services. Both strategies aim to provide organizations with greater flexibility, resilience, and optimization in their IT infrastructure, allowing them to adapt to changing business needs and technological advancements.
Advantages of a Multi-Cloud or Hybrid Cloud Strategy
1. Flexibility and Scalability:
- Multi-Cloud: Organizations can distribute workloads across different cloud service providers (CSPs), tailoring their infrastructure to specific needs.
- Hybrid Cloud: Combining on-premises infrastructure with public and private clouds provides the flexibility to scale resources dynamically based on demand.
2. Risk Mitigation:
- Multi-Cloud: Reduces the risk of downtime by avoiding dependence on a single cloud provider. If one provider experiences issues, others can seamlessly pick up the slack.
- Hybrid Cloud: Critical workloads can be hosted on-premises for enhanced security and compliance, mitigating risks associated with complete reliance on public cloud services.
3. Cost Optimization:
- Multi-Cloud: Organizations can leverage pricing variations among different CSPs, selecting the most cost-effective solutions for specific tasks.
- Hybrid Cloud: Cost savings can be achieved by utilizing on-premises infrastructure for stable workloads, reserving public cloud resources for peak demand periods.
4. Improved Performance:
- Multi-Cloud: Optimizing application performance by selecting the best-suited cloud provider for specific geographic regions or workloads.
- Hybrid Cloud: Ensures low-latency access to critical data and applications, especially for industries with regulatory compliance requirements.
Pros and Cons of a Multi-Cloud or Hybrid Cloud Strategy
- Enhanced flexibility and scalability.
- Improved risk mitigation and business continuity.
- Cost optimization through resource allocation.
- Tailored performance optimization.
- Increased complexity in managing multiple cloud environments.
- Potential challenges in data integration and interoperability.
- Security concerns related to data transfer between different clouds.
1. How does data integration work in a multi-cloud or hybrid cloud environment?
Data integration involves using middleware solutions that facilitate communication and data transfer between disparate cloud platforms. Organizations must implement robust integration strategies and tools to ensure seamless interoperability.
2. Are there security risks associated with a multi-cloud or hybrid cloud strategy?
- A: While there are security considerations, such as data transfer between clouds and managing access controls, proper implementation of security protocols, encryption, and compliance measures can mitigate these risks effectively.
3. What are examples of successful hybrid and multi-cloud implementations?
- Netflix (Multi-Cloud):
- Netflix utilizes multiple cloud providers to ensure uninterrupted streaming services. This approach allows them to optimize performance and mitigate risks associated with downtime.
- Walmart (Hybrid Cloud):
- Walmart employs a hybrid cloud strategy to manage its extensive retail operations. This enables them to leverage cloud resources for scalability during peak shopping seasons while maintaining on-premises infrastructure for day-to-day operations.
Embracing a multi-cloud or hybrid cloud strategy offers organizations a pathway to a more resilient, scalable, and flexible IT infrastructure. While challenges exist, the strategic advantages, cost savings, and improved performance make these approaches increasingly attractive for businesses seeking to thrive in the dynamic digital landscape. As technology continues to evolve, the adoption of multi-cloud and hybrid cloud strategies is set to play a pivotal role in shaping the future of IT infrastructure management.